Sexual offences involving victims under the age of 18, 2022-2023

|FoI Release, Sexual offences

Request 

For Crown Court cases about sexual abuse offences involving victims under the age of 18 please could you provide the following broken down into year and CPS geographical areas:

1. For the period 1st April 2022 to 31st March 2023:
a) The number of prosecutions
b) The number of convictions and non-convictions including a breakdown of reasons for non-conviction (such as prosecution dropped, acquitted/dismissed after trial, discharged or others)
c) The number cases the CPS decided to charge
d) The average number of days from the charge decision to finalisation

Please be aware that we understand that some of this data is made publicly available via the Ministry of Justice but cases are not broken down into all child victims under the age of 18 as it does not include young people over 16-years-old.

Response

The Crown Prosecution Service (CPS) does hold limited data within the scope of your request pertaining to 2022. Please note that January to March 2023 data will be released in July 2023 in line with our publication policy and so is not included within the disclosed data.

Please find attach for your reference an Excel spreadsheet labelled 'FoI Request 11331 Data'. The data sets provided concern prosecutions where we have applied a child abuse ‘flag’ to the case, where the principal offence category is ‘sexual offences’. The child abuse flag is applied when the victim is under 18 years of age. The caveats appended to that data should also be noted when considering the disclosed information.
